Is it necessary to do a project for Six Sigma Green Belt / Black Belt certification?

0

No, it is not necessary to do a project for the Six Sigma certification. But we recommend that you take up projects and apply Six Sigma principles to gain practical knowledge. Optional project There is no project requirement for Green Belt. For Black Belt, you can, optionally, work on any project while studying for the course. The project report should be submitted within 6 months of completing the course.
